Addiction To Driving Is Handcuffing Development In Miami

Residents of Miami rely too heavily on cars and it hinders progress and development of the city. Miamians are dependent in a region with few convenient alternatives.

This dependency has influenced municipal design, dictated the terms of zoning for new luxury Miami real estate development, and set the conditions for Miami's luxury real estate growth. Specific parking accommodations are mandated in construction layout. Charming, meandering, pedestrian-friendly boulevards always seem to end up on the cutting-room floor. As downtown is once again aflutter with high-density luxury real estate construction projects, the challenge is to maximize our limited infill while adhering to car-centric ordinances.

As many wish that Miami could be more like Manhattan, where commercial real estate and residential real estate elements are nicely integrated, it seems to be far off as zoning laws are crafted for an automotive society. Even though Miami is a downtown setting, it's urban core was created using suburban ideals and designs that embrace a car in every driveway. These standards encourage development around ...
... parking.

Dangerous conditions can be created when there is limited car storage space. Room is tight on city streets. Drivers are distracted as they look for a free space.

To solve this problem they create excessive parking in the form of garages and lots. This hurts independent establishments relying on their storefront for advertising. The storefronts are far removed from the street so catching the eye of a passerby is not going to happen. Limited options for independent businesses are only one thing that is influenced economically by the parking situation. There is a staggering correlation between space allocation and income disparity.

Pursuant to the “Miami 21” zoning code luxury Miami real estate developers must allocate one-and-a-half parking spaces per occupied residential unit without regard of that household’s size. A studio apartment has as much parking as a luxury three-bedroom apartment. We have a problem here. This is becoming a city of second-home wealthy users. When luxury Miami condo owners who live here part-time leave their cars parked in the off-season those larger households of full-time residents have a hard time dealing with their building’s jammed parking garage.

This hurts households with multiple income-earners who must drive separate cars to work.There is fierce competition for spaces, and it forces some to hunt for street parking blocks away. Guest parking is virtually nonexistent. The gist is that those residents with less money are fighting for even fewer parking spaces.

The current system won't let most luxury real estate developers take risks in designing projects with limited parking. There is one downtown condo project, Centro Lofts, which will be the first luxury real estate project with no parking garage.

An example for space-conscious growth is Wynwood. It was once an industrial neighborhood without any pedestrian action. Now, it is known for it's walking culture, its consumer traffic is a byproduct of limited parking.

It is believed that while downtown will continue to build to the sky as a financial district, the peripheral neighborhoods like Little Havana, Overtown, and Wynwood will become more efficient residential and commercial urban growth.
